Веб Зображення Новини Групи Блоги Перекладач Gmail Ще »
Групи, які ви переглядали нещодавно | Довідка | Увійти
Головна сторінка Груп Google
Інформація про групу
ЧаВо    

Как создать сразу готовое приложения для работы с таблицами (REST)?

ruby script/generate scaffold [имя_таблицы]


или использовать Active_Scaffold и Streamlined, http://scaffoldform.rubyforge.org/

 

см также  http://activescaffold.com/

Как тестировать програмный код, части приложения без запуска веб-сервера?

./script/console

Чем отличаются schema от migration?

schema - это изначальное состояние базы, а migration это её изменение. fixtures - это значения полей таблицы, пример данных.


В схему вносят изменения на этапе разработки базы данных, до того как вы начали активно развивать код приложения. Схему можно обновить через rake db:schema:dump 

Миграциями проект пополняется уже на этапе разработки приложения.


Материалы по миграциям:

  • http://dizzy.co.uk/ruby_on_rails/cheatsheets/rails-migrations
  • http://garrettsnider.backpackit.com/pub/367902
  • UnderStangind Migration -  http://wiki.rubyonrails.org/rails/pages/understandingmigrations
  • ЧаВО по миграциям - http://wiki.rubyonrails.org/rails/pages/UsingMigrations
  • http://dizzy.co.uk/ruby_on_rails/contents/auto-migrations
  • примеры миграций http://dizzy.co.uk/ruby_on_rails/cheatsheets/rails-migrations/sections/example-migration-file


 



Версія: 
Створити групу - Групи Google - Домашня сторінка Google - Правила користування послугою - Заява про конфіденційність і нерозголошення інформації
©2009 Google